83rd OREGON LEGISLATIVE ASSEMBLY--2025 Regular Session
A-Engrossed
House Bill 3008
Ordered by the House April 14
Including House Amendments dated April 14
Sponsored by Representative NERON; Representatives GAMBA, NGUYEN H, WALTERS, Senator GOLDEN (Pre-
session filed.)
SUMMARY
The following summary is not prepared by the sponsors of the measure and is not a part of the body thereof subject
to consideration by the Legislative Assembly. It is an editor’s brief statement of the essential features of the
measure. The statement includes a measure digest written in compliance with applicable readability standards.
Digest: The Act gives more money to different agencies for investment in the child care
workforce. (Flesch Readability Score: 61.8).
Appropriates moneys to fund child care workforce investments.
A BILL FOR AN ACT
Relating to investments in the child care workforce.
Be It Enacted by the People of the State of Oregon:
SECTION 1.
In addition to and not in lieu of any other appropriation, there is appropri-
ated to the Higher Education Coordinating Commission, for the biennium beginning July 1,
2025, out of the General Fund, the amount of $9,000,500, for distribution to Portland State
University to fund recruitment and retention payments to child care providers working in
Oregon through the Oregon Center for Career Development in Childhood Care and Educa-
tion.
SECTION 2. In addition to and not in lieu of any other appropriation, there is appropri-
ated to the Oregon Department of Administrative Services, for the biennium beginning July
1, 2025, out of the General Fund, the amount of $6,455,109, for distribution to child care
workforce training programs.
